site stats

How to create object in scala

WebApr 10, 2024 · Hello, newbie question here, somewhat similar to this thread and also this one, but for Scala 2.. I have a data record coming from a Java library, in the form of a List[Object].I know in advance the size and the sequence of types in the list, so it would make sense to create a case class to hold the data, in order to facilitate field access in the … WebNov 11, 2016 · in order to make scala available inside of a java maven project, we need to use a maven plugin . yes, you understood correctly! there is only one required step. so let’s customize our pom.xml ...

Scala “object” examples alvinalexander.com

Web1 day ago · For instance, a sword object of class Weapon would give +5 attack to the player's strength, say 3. So, the character's attack would be 3 +5 = 8. ... of a class, you need the full definition of the class. If you create a reference or a pointer to an object, then you only need the declaration. – Some programmer ... Difference between object and ... Web27 minutes ago · In Scala one can extract array elements in a pattern matching statement. For example, I want to take the first two elements of a string input: private def parseFieldSize(s: String): Option[(Int, ... kpmg women\u0027s leadership summit 2023 https://dvbattery.com

Instantiate case class from List[_] of values - Question - Scala Users

WebThis chapter takes you through how to use classes and objects in Scala programming. A class is a blueprint for objects. Once you define a class, you can create objects from the … WebIn both cases, the Scala compiler automatically constructed a class manifest for the element type (first, Int, then String) and passed it to the implicit parameter of the evenElems method. The compiler can do that for all concrete types, but not if the argument is itself another type parameter without its class manifest. WebMar 14, 2024 · The following are the three basic operations which can be performed on list in scala: head: The first element of a list returned by head method. Syntax: list.head //returns head of the list Example: // Scala program of a list to // perform head operation import scala.collection.immutable._ // Creating object object GFG { // Main method man u vs liverpool live updates

Tutorial: Work with Apache Spark Scala DataFrames - Databricks

Category:Scala List class examples: range, fill, tabulate, appending, foreach ...

Tags:How to create object in scala

How to create object in scala

The Factory Design Patterns in Scala by Santos Saenz Ferrero

WebApr 15, 2024 · In Scala, a main method is always present in singleton object. The method in the singleton object is accessed with the name of the object (just like calling static method in Java), so there is no need to create an object to access this method. Example 1: Scala class AreaOfRectangle { var length = 20; var height = 40; def area () { WebScala programming language creates many objects and they can be created by using constructor or inside any method. The object in any programming language consists of …

How to create object in scala

Did you know?

WebFeb 18, 2024 · Here's the Java-style approach to creating a Scala List: scala> val list = List (1,2,3) x: List [Int] = List (1, 2, 3) A few notes about these approaches: The first approach shows the "cons" syntax, which, as I mentioned, is the Lisp style of creating a list. WebAug 3, 2024 · How to create Singleton objects in Scala? In Scala, object keyword is used the following purposes: It is used to create singleton object in Scala. object MySingletonObject Here, MySingletonObject becomes singleton object automatically.- object keyword is used to define Scala Applications that is executable Scala programs.

WebIn support of object-oriented programming (OOP), Scala provides a class construct. The syntax is much more concise than languages like Java and C#, but it’s also still easy to use and read. Basic class constructor Here’s a Scala class whose constructor defines two parameters, firstName and lastName: WebTo create a Scala Object of a case class, we don’t use the keyword ‘new’. This is because its default apply () method handles the creation of objects. Let’s try accessing the title of this object: scala> stay.title res1: String = Stay And now, let’s try modifying it. scala> stay.title="Me Gusta" :12: error: reassignment to val

WebOct 11, 2024 · Objects in Scala are classes with exactly one instance and are created lazily only when we reference them somewhere else. We can define an object almost anywhere, but usually, we do that at the top level. When that’s the … WebOct 27, 2024 · You’re working outside of a specific framework, and want to create a JSON string from a Scala object. Solution. If you’re using the Play Framework, you can use its library to work with JSON, as shown in Recipes 15.14 and 15.15, but if you’re using JSON outside of Play, you can use the best libraries that are available for Scala and Java:

WebOct 31, 2024 · In Scala, abstraction is achieved by using an abstract class. The working of the Scala abstract class is similar to Java abstract class. In Scala, an abstract class is constructed using the abstract keyword. It contains both abstract and non-abstract methods and cannot support multiple inheritances. A class can extend only one abstract class.

WebAug 16, 2024 · Another convenient way to create a Scala List is with the fill method: scala> val x = List.fill (3) ("foo") x: List [java.lang.String] = List (foo, foo, foo) As you can see, you just specify how many items you want, and the object value you want to fill each List element with. Create a Scala List with the List class ‘tabulate’ method man u vs liverpool thailandWebFeb 22, 2024 · Create a companion object for your class, and define an apply method in the companion object with the desired constructor signature. Define your class as a “case … man u vs liverpool thailand ถ่ายทอดสดWebFeb 7, 2024 · Using createDataFrame () from SparkSession is another way to create and it takes rdd object as an argument. and chain with toDF () to specify names to the columns. val dfFromRDD2 = spark. createDataFrame ( rdd). toDF ( columns: _ *) 1.3 Using createDataFrame () with the Row type man u vs liverpool thailand livehttp://allaboutscala.com/tutorials/chapter-3-beginner-tutorial-using-classes-scala/scala-tutorial-learn-create-classes-objects/ man u vs man city 2-1WebJan 21, 2024 · In Scala, an object of a class is created using the new keyword. The syntax of creating object in Scala is: Syntax: var obj = new Dog (); Scala also provides a feature named as companion objects in which you are allowed to create an object without using the new … Scala Cookbook: Recipes for Object-Oriented and Functional Programming, … manu vs liverpool thailand liveWebFeb 7, 2024 · Creating StructType object struct from DDL String Like loading structure from JSON string, we can also create it from DLL ( by using fromDDL () static function on SQL StructType class StructType.fromDDL ). manu vs man city ดูสดWebScala 2 and 3 object Box Here’s an example of an object with a method: Scala 2 Scala 3 package logging object Logger { def info (message: String ): Unit = println ( s"INFO: … man u vs man city 4-1